Eligibility

  • Eligible Countries: Applications are accepted from all the following countries:
  • Africa: Botswana, Congo (Democratic Republic), Egypt, Ghana, Kenya, Mozambique, Namibia, Nigeria, Senegal, South Africa, Zambia
  • Americas: Argentina, Bolivia, Brazil, Chile, Colombia, Guyana, Peru, Suriname, Trinidad, and Tobago
  • Asia: China, East Timor, India, Indonesia, Mongolia, Thailand
  • Acceptable Course or Subjects: The scholarship will be awarded in Energy, Petroleum, and Mineral Law and Policy courses offered by the University of Dundee.
  • Admissible Criteria: To be eligible, the applicants must meet all the following criteria:
  • Already hold an Honors degree in Law, Economics, Geology, Petroleum, mining Engineering, and Finance at 2nd class upper level or above. Consideration will also be given to applicants with other academic backgrounds who clearly explain their motivation for undertaking the relevant LLM, outlining any relevant legal work experience.
  • Hold an offer for September 2023 for LLM in International Mineral Law and Policy or International Oil and Gas Law and Policy.
  • Be able to demonstrate compliance with the University of Dundee English entry requirements.
  • Display intellectual ability and leadership potential.
  • Have a proven track record and potential to rise to positions of influence.
  • Preferably, qualified lawyers with post-degree work experience in energy or natural resource development in the government, private sector, or academia.
  • Go on to complete the degree within 12 months. Students from overseas are expected to return to their home country at the end of the period of study.

How to Apply

  • How to Apply: There is no separate application form for this Dundee Global Excellence Scholarship. Applicants must apply to study a course at the University of Dundee first, and their eligibility will be assessed as part of their course application.
  • Supporting Documents: Candidates offered unconditional admission to the full-time LLM in Mineral Law and Policy/LLM in International Oil and Gas Law programs should provide a 500-word Personal Statement and updated CV and requires to demonstrate English language proficiency.
  • Admission Requirements: All applicants must complete the relevant entry requirements for admission to their preferred program.
  • Language Requirement: The applicant will require to demonstrate English language proficiency. Check here the English language requirement.

Benefits

The University of Dundee will provide awards will offer each candidate:

  • Payment of academic tuition fees for 2023-24 is to be confirmed,
  • 12 monthly stipends for living expenses for a single student (£12,600 over 12 monthly payments at £1,050 per month),
  • £750 arrival allowance and £580 thesis/internship report allowance.
